A semi-box beam is a structural element that combines features of both box beams and traditional I-beams, typically characterized by a partially enclosed cross-section that provides enhanced strength and stability while allowing for lighter weight compared to fully enclosed box beams.

The construction industry has seen significant advancements in engineering materials and design techniques over the past few decades. One of the notable innovations is the use of the semi-box beam, which has transformed the way structures are designed and built. A semi-box beam is a structural element that combines the benefits of both box beams and traditional I-beams, offering enhanced strength and stability while reducing weight. This makes them particularly useful in applications where minimizing material usage without compromising safety is essential.In essence, a semi-box beam consists of a hollow rectangular cross-section that is partially enclosed, allowing for efficient load distribution. The design facilitates a better resistance to bending and shear forces compared to conventional beams. This is crucial in modern architecture, where the demand for larger spans and open spaces continues to grow. By utilizing semi-box beams, engineers can create expansive interiors without the need for excessive support columns, leading to more versatile and aesthetically pleasing designs.Moreover, the implementation of semi-box beams can lead to significant cost savings in construction projects. Their lightweight nature allows for easier handling and installation, reducing labor costs and time on site. Additionally, the reduced amount of material required contributes to lower overall project expenses.
